Transaction d5088e8453795e4b5f3cc464ef4916bb19fc67da56b32dc0899a1a24435d4688
1 Input
1 Output
-
d5088e8453795e4b5f3cc464ef4916bb19fc67da56b32dc0899a1a24435d4688:0
- value
- 21659974
- script pubkey
- OP_0 OP_PUSHBYTES_20 3cb39371528b4f2e2d2002edf1b6cc49e4ee5577
- address
- bc1q8jeexu2j3d8jutfqqtklrdkvf8jwu4thqax9tu